Hi all, 

I cannot finish any full backup in a Centos6.10 client. 

im using bareos  bareos-19.2.7-2 version in all platform (director under CentOs7 and Storage and Client under CentOs6)

When full backup its near to ends, i get following bareos-dir error and i found bareos-fd stopped on client: 

15-Sep 08:40 bareos-dir JobId 33: Fatal error: Network error with FD during Backup: ERR=No data available
15-Sep 08:40 bareos-sd JobId 33: Releasing device "Disk" (/mnt/backup/volumes).
15-Sep 08:40 bareos-sd JobId 33: Elapsed time=57:28:09, Transfer rate=24.43 M Bytes/second
15-Sep 08:40 bareos-sd JobId 33: Sending spooled attrs to the Director. Despooling 1,846,359,585 bytes ...
15-Sep 08:40 bareos-dir JobId 33: Fatal error: No Job status returned from FD.
15-Sep 08:40 bareos-dir JobId 33: Error: Bareos bareos-dir 19.2.7 (16Apr20):

This is the related error from bareos-sd from the same job:

15-Sep 08:40 bareos-sd JobId 33: Sending spooled attrs to the Director. Despooling 1,846,359,585 bytes ...
15-Sep 08:40 bareos-sd JobId 33: Fatal error: Network error on BlastAttributes.



And this is from FD-client: 

Sep 15 08:42:31  bareos-fd: ABORTING due to ERROR#012lib/bsock_tcp.cc:786 fcntl F_GETFL error. ERR=Bad file descriptor
Sep 15 08:42:31  bareos-fd: BAREOS forced SEG FAULT to obtain traceback.
Sep 15 08:42:31  bareos-fd: BAREOS interrupted by signal 11: Segmentation violation

Any clue about it? 

Thank you in advance.
